Verdict

Phoenix, AZ offers better overall compensation for veterinarians,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to Bullhead City.

The salary gap between Bullhead City and Phoenix is $38,269 (29.05%). Phoenix's median is +23.80% compared to the US national median of $137,334.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Bullhead City spans $124,750,Phoenix spans $234,396. Phoenix has a wider pay range, suggesting more variation in pay between entry-level and experienced veterinarians.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Phoenix ($164,558 effective) pays 23.03% more than Bullhead City ($133,752 effective).

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 5.56%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
